Job Description
As a Security Guard - Roving Patrol Driver in BROOKLYN NY you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Government and more. As an unarmed Patrol Officer with Allied Universal at a government location you will conduct routine foot and vehicle patrols stay highly visible to help to deter security-related incidents and assist staff and visitors with clear professional communication. You will document observations respond to requests for service and support site procedures with integrity and teamwork. This is a driving post requiring a valid drivers license.

What Youll Do:
- Provide customer service to staff visitors and contractors by carrying out site-specific security-related procedures government facility policies and when appropriate emergency response activities.
- Conduct regular and random foot patrols of buildings grounds and perimeter areas to help to deter unwanted activity and identify maintenance and/or security-related concerns.
- Monitor access points and public-facing areas verify identification and/or visitor authorization as required and direct individuals to the appropriate location in a professional manner.
- Respond to incidents alarms and critical situations in a calm problem-solving manner contacting emergency services and/or site representatives as directed by post orders.
- Complete detailed reports of patrols incidents and unusual activity and communicate relevant updates to site management and Allied Universal supervision.
